Mizoram to hold festival on flagship project

Aizawl, Feb 26(UNI): Mizoram government is gearing up to hold a grand festival on its flagship project New Land Use Policy (NLUP) that will serve as a fair-cum-exhibition for beneficiaries of the flagship programme.

During the four-day NLUP Festival, to start from March 6 at Assembly Annexe in Aizawl, various products of NLUP beneficiaries - rice, ghur, fruits, vegetables, silk, dairy products and local-made machines – will be showcased.

Farm tools and machineries will also be on display.
There will be more than 100 stalls where local producers will exhibit their produce which will be sold at lower rates than market.

There will also be photo exhibition and film documentaries highlighting success stories of NLP beneficiaries, official sources said.
